  • Patent number: 4301495
    Abstract: A printed circuit board support structure for supporting a number of printed circuit boards in a vertical spaced orientation while permitting access to either side of any selected circuit board includes a central, vertically oriented, support post and a plurality of pivotally mounted printed circuit support frames which extend from the post. A structure is provided to rotate each frame about the axis of the post from its initial position to at least a second position at right angles thereto with the printed circuit board in a vertical orientation in both positions of the frames.

  • Patent number: 4212422
    Abstract: A web position controller for a web transport system positions and aligns a moving web, having a variable center line, to the predetermined center line of a system utilizing the web. A fixed roller or other means constrains the moving web to contact the input roller at a constant or slightly varying angle, referenced to a pivotal axis of a rocker arm type of, preferably, a statically balanced carriage such that if the elevation of the moving web is above or below the predetermined center line of the web utilization system, the web causes a tilting action of the carriage. Mounted on the carriage are input and output rollers. The tilting action of the carriage changes the elevation of the moving web such that, upon exiting the carriage output roller, the axis of the web is substantially aligned to be coincident with the predetermined line of the system.
